Complete repair orders efficiently and accurately according to dealership and Ford standards
Test-drive vehicles and use diagnostic tools to identify issues
Diagnose, repair, and maintain a variety of automotive systems (engine, transmission, electrical, suspension, brakes, A/C, and more)
Communicate clearly with Service Advisors regarding recommended services and time estimates
Perform warranty repairs to manufacturer specifications
Follow all safety procedures and maintain an organized work approach
Stay current with Ford training, technology, and repair procedures
Collaborate with fellow technicians and maintain a positive shop culture
Ford Certification preferred
2+ years of Service Technician experience preferred
High school diploma or equivalent
Prior Ford dealership experience strongly preferred
Strong diagnostic, electrical, and engine repair skills (B-level or higher)
Ability to use electronic diagnostic equipment
Strong mechanical aptitude and troubleshooting ability
Positive, team-oriented attitude
Ability to learn new technology and repair procedures
Basic computer competency
Valid driver’s license with a clean driving record
